Actor Prakash Raj reacted to activist Sonam Wangchuk ending his 26-day fast, describing him as the "nation's conscience". He also questioned the delay in the resignation of Union Minister of Education Dharmendra Pradhan.

In posts on X, Raj responded to Wangchuk's announcement about breaking the fast and separately raised questions about Pradhan. His remarks focused on Wangchuk's sacrifice and on the continued delay over the minister's resignation.

Responding to Wangchuk, Raj wrote, "Thank you @Wangchuk66 sir for your sacrifice and for



being the conscience of the nation..(sic)."

In another post, he asked, "Why are they delaying Dharmendra Pradhans resignation.. Is Shikshan Manthri more powerful than the Pradhan Manthri #justasking (sic)."

Prakash Raj was among the Indian film actors who joined the Cockroacj Janta Party's (CJP) student-led protest at Jantar Mantar in New Delhi. The actor also supported Wangchuk over his hunger strike seeking justice for students affected by the NEET paper leak, which sparked nationwide discussions on the education system.
